Fiddling through my server logs, I noticed a lot of folks coming to visit Gluemeat.com have browser entries which include the text “FunWebProducts.” Well, since I’m the kind of guy who always loves a fun product (may it be web or otherwise) I decided to look into it, just to make sure I wasn’t missing out on the next big trend or something. Turns out that FunWebProducts isn’t fun at all, and is more insidious than the name implies.

It’s actually adware, which really isn’t as terrible as something like spyware, thought it still can clutter up your system good and is equally as deceptive. If you installed either Smiley Central, PopSwatter, My Mail Signature, My Mail Stationery, My Mail Stamp or Cursor Mania (which are being advertised throughout the w-w-w), then your system is probably suffering because of it.
